Authentication & Security 2
ZenAdmin Context API declares
2 security schemes
for authenticating requests.
An API key is passed in the header as x-api-key (ApiKeyHeader).
It accepts HTTP bearer tokens (ApiKeyBearer).
By default, every request must be authenticated.
ApiKeyHeader— Per-key API key. Shown once at creation. Rate limit 60 req/min (burst 120).ApiKeyBearer— The API key may alternatively be sent as: Authorization Bearer .
